Tennessee Head Coach Phillip Fulmer
???First, I???d like to congratulate the University of Alabama on a great effort and fine job of winning and playing exceptionally well. I do not think we played very well. I said coming in that we had to play really well as a team, offensively, defensively, and in the kicking game and, in my opinion, we didn???t do any of the three well.We???ve been one of the least-penalized teams in the league this season and we helped them a lot today. I???ll be anxious to see the tape. The SEC officials are pretty good, so I???ll be interested to see the tape. We???ll look forward to putting this thing behind us as best as we can, getting healthy and getting back to work.???
On being penalized 11 times:
???We haven???t been a real penalized football team. They did a good job on some of the under routes and things like that; I guess we might have held a jersey or something, I don???t know. It???s hard to simulate the speed of those in practice. I???ll have to see the tape. But we did practice real well this week. Maybe we need to practice crappy and play better.???
On moving the ball well in the first half:
???Other than stopping ourselves I don???t think they necessarily stopped us in the first half.We had a lot of good play in the offense but had our struggles defensively.???
On the second half:
???They kept the darn football away from us most of the second half. (Our) Third down execution wasn???t particularly good; some of our receivers not being in there certainly affected some of that, but the receivers that are in there need to play well.???
On the opening onside kick by Alabama:
???I wasn???t surprised.We work on it every Tuesday. I think Louisville did it to us one year, but I???ve seen it before. It???s no big deal. Our guy should have gone out there and made the play. He got the heck knocked out of him and they did a good job of getting on the ball. But overall, we fought back and even had the lead at one point. All it did was take a possession away from us. Wilson played outstanding and they threw a short passing game and run game to keep us off the field and we couldn???t get them stopped. That little thing (the onside kick) didn???t have anything to do with it except it did take a possession away from us.???
On the play of D.J.Hall:
???They put him in a lot of places, but they did that coming in. The under routes, the corner routes, they did a nice job. When we were in man, they???d pick us a little bit and run away from us. It was nothing we hadn???t seen or worked on. They did the corner route a little more than usual, but we didn???t have any pass rush and the underneath coverage wasn???t there when it needed to be. They hit a couple of third and 16s with post routes and that???s not supposed to happen.???
On the defense:
???We???ve been sporadic. We???ve been better the last two weeks, but today we weren???t where we needed to be. I can???t put my finger on it right now, we???ll go back and study the heck out of the tape and see what we???ve got to do to get to where we need to get to.???
On Erik Ainge???s interception in the third quarter:
???He probably should have put some more air on the ball, but he said he didn???t see the guy. That was one of those things where you let the receiver run under it rather than stick the ball in there. Erik, like anybody else, is not perfect. That was a tough break. There was a chance there to make the game even.???

Alabama Head Coach Nick Saban
???I???m really pleased and happy for our players. I don???t think I???ve ever seen them any happier than they were today. When you really put everything into something like our players did this game and you go out there and play a complete game, it feels great for them. This is the first time we???ve played a complete game. We challenge the players to play each play as if it has a history of its own and try to get them to focus on that play, believe in each other and they did a fantastic job of that today. I know how much it means to our supporters and our fans.
???Offensively we had a great plan, everyone that was out there did an excellent job, other than the glitch before the half and the personal foul. We didn???t do everything perfectly in the first half, but we are very happy at the way our entire team played in the second half. We did a lot of really positive things all around.???
On the players
???When you see somebody and when you challenge them to do their best, and they do it, you see how happy that makes them; that???s what we did today as a team and I am really happy about that. With all the Alabama spirit and the tradition, the excitement that the players show when they win a game like this, and to watch them develop and get to a place where we can play an entire game like we did, you can see a lot of self gratification coming from them. We had the fewest errors that we have had all year long, and I think that is why we executed well. They believe in each other and themselves, and they did what we asked them to do, to play 60 minutes in the game. The players did a great job, as did the coaching staff.???
On the player suspensions
???I wasn???t really informed until last night. Obviously we had some players who didn???t use good judgment in what they did. We have a system in place that shouldn???t allow this to happen and obviously that didn???t work. It was poor judgment on the players end and we can???t tolerate poor judgment and they know they need to do what???s right and when you don???t, you have to suffer the consequences.
"I want you to know that we are going to support our players. We want to help them to be successful. They made a mistake and no one feels worse about it than those five guys.???
On the offensive game plan
???We didn???t change anything that we were going to do. We have developed a lot of confidence this past week. For the most part we had good protection on offense. Our receivers did a great job and we weren???t turning the ball over after we caught it. Today it was important offensively that we have a lot of short passes to gain the five, seven, nine yards because we knew we had to control the ball to keep it offensively. We did a great job of that.???
